On April 19, 2024, the U.S. Department of Education released new Title IX regulations. Title IX of the Education Amendments of 1972 (“Title IX”), 20 U.S.C. §1681 et seq., is a Federal civil rights law that prohibits discrimination on the basis of sex in education programs and activities. All public schools, like Christina School District (“the District”), that receive any Federal funds must comply with Title IX.
All employees are now required to be trained on the District’s obligation to address sex discrimination in its education program or activity, the scope of conduct that constitutes sex discrimination under Title IX, including the definition of “sex-based harassment,” and all applicable notification and information requirements.
